Angola: Releasing of 'The Oil & Gas Magazine Marked By Awards

Luanda — The releasing of "The Oil & Gas Year" magazine on Thursday here was marked by the award of institutions and individualities that was at limelight this year, in works towards the development of the sector, Angop has learnt.

Among them are the Vice-president of Angola, Manuel Vicente, considered the personality of the year for his performance in the managing board of the state Angola Oil Company (Sonangol) in 1999-2011, turning it into one of the most efficient firms in Africa and a reference one in the world.

On the ceremony, the Oil Ministry was distinguished as the best institution, the Catholic University was awarded prize of the best contribution in training of cadres.

The firm Porto Amboim Estaleiro is the best manufacturing company of the years, whereas Total E.P Angola is the best exploration and Production Company.

Esso Oil Company was awarded with Upstream prize.
